Mick Carter, the charming landlord of the Queen Vic, vanished from thin air in 2022, leaving a gaping hole in the hearts of EastEnders fans. His disappearance, a soap opera masterpiece, unfurled like a riveting mystery book, sending shockwaves from the Queen Vic to the freezing sea.

Mick’s journey began in 2013 when he hit our screens and took over Queen Vic. Little did we realize that this endearing landlord would become the cornerstone of the Carter family narrative, entwined in jaw-dropping stories.

Mick’s existence in Albert Square was a whirlwind of drama, with devastating disclosures about his brotherhood with Linda’s rapist and disturbing echoes of historical child abuse.

As fate would have it, Mick’s final deed saw his marriage to Linda fail, bringing him into the unexpected clutches of Janine Butcher. Mick’s destiny was sealed by his marriage to Janine, which is a typical soap prescription for tragedy.

What happened to Mick in EastEnders?

Mick disappeared without a trace after making a daring dive into the freezing water to save Linda. Linda was left in a sea of sadness, with nobody and only the harsh taste of doubt.

The soap gods teased us with a ‘Presumption of Death’ certificate, but hope appeared when Linda got a cryptic text from an unknown number purporting to be Mick. Unfortunately, Dean Wicks was manipulating Linda’s emotions.

But don’t worry, since the soap industry thrives on the unexpected! Producer Chris Clenshaw, the puppeteer behind the scenes, teased Mick’s return. “It’s a soap, anything can happen!” he exclaimed, implying Mick may rise from the depths covered in seaweed, which we’d welcome with open arms.

Actor Danny Dyer, the man behind Mick’s charm, fanned the notion by stating his willingness to return. “If my career takes off, I can return. On The Jonathan Ross Show, he said, “I can turn up in three years and walk into the Queen Vic smothered in seaweed.”

Is Mick returning to EastEnders?

Danny Dyer, who portrayed Mick Carter in EastEnders, is currently busy in the shooting of Marching Powder. There is no official confirmation of his return. People are guessing and anticipating his potential return to EastEnders.
